For more > about the certification, visit > http://www.infosecnews.com/scmagazine/1998_04/lastword/lastword.html > then go to www.isc2.org. > > > As to the worth, that's a loaded question. Is it going to make your life > better? Not by itself. > > The preparation process to take the test will give you some grounding to > determine how much you know about a whole realm of different security > issues > (Ten very broad categories) and what you need to learn to be able to > answer > questions about those issues. It will also force you to learn some > concepts you didn't know before and study up on some things you thought > you > did know, and probably will change the way you look at a lot of things. > > The test itself (six hours, about 250 questions) will further test your > reaction to stress under pressure and will force you to think in simplest > terms. It will also raise your blood pressure, provide an overwhelming > sense of relief when you are done, and hopefully will give you a measure > of > where your knowledge base is in relation to that of a standard set by a > body > of security professionals. However, I know a number of accountants who > have passed their CPA, but only a few that I would let keep my books... > > The certification may lead to a job offer (or more), certainly won't hurt > your resume, and should increase your worth to your current employer.
